Stay in Your Customer’s Mind

Imagine this scenario: some time ago you paid someone to come and do your gardening. You want to use the same gardener again but can’t remember their name and have lost his or her business card. You end up going to another gardener, which means that the first gardener has probably lost a customer for life.
